Output e585e6b5384505174e646f0ae53a896c3e7a2ffae2b910ecb1917c8ffdf2d4e0:0

value
3086420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83721fae176efc84b0ace81f364db41a7d96c9e OP_EQUAL
address
3MQFvfjeSDT1yQt9EsHWecGX4oihbhYZPA
transaction
e585e6b5384505174e646f0ae53a896c3e7a2ffae2b910ecb1917c8ffdf2d4e0
confirmations
335005
spent
true